Four Distinct Control Modalities for Any Event Scale

Our technical ecosystem features four specialized control methods, offering adaptable operation from small corporate breakout areas to extensive stadium installations.

GFLAI Hardware Control Transmitters Station
Modality 01 Button Handheld

Remote Controller Keypad System

Factory Manufacturing Background: Built utilizing hardware-level silicon keypads and low-power microcontrollers, this transmitter runs an embedded firmware set featuring 7 pre-programmed colors and 5 localized flashing patterns. It is designed as a standalone, battery-operated tool that functions independently of external compute nodes.

Live Event Application Value: Perfect for small promotional activities, intimate brand activations, and corporate wedding banquets. Presenters or onsite coordinators can trigger uniform crowd atmosphere changes with physical buttons, requiring no complex technical training or software setup.

Modality 02 Console Native

Professional DMX512 Transmitter Unit

Factory Manufacturing Background: Engineered with standard 3-pin and 5-pin XLR physical ports along with high-speed RJ45 network inputs. This transmitter translates raw incoming DMX512 frame packets directly into synchronized sub-gigahertz radio frequency broadcasts, supporting a full 16-million-color RGB palette.

Live Event Application Value: Designed for grand-scale concert tours, electronic music festivals, and stadium productions. It plugs directly into major lighting control surfaces like grandMA, Avolites, or ChamSys, allowing lighting directors to map thousands of audience wristbands as standard RGB fixtures for unified playback synchronization.

Modality 03 App Smart

Dedicated APP Control Transmitter

Factory Manufacturing Background: Incorporates a dual-module RF and Bluetooth data link layer, pairing smoothly with iOS and Android applications or tablet devices. Our software development group maintains both a standard, field-tested generic application and full white-label codebases for client-specific branding.

Live Event Application Value: Gives technicians the flexibility to control the venue using a mobile phone or tablet interface. The interface allows for fine adjustments to color wheels, specific pattern cycles, localized brightness levels, and transition speeds, enabling simple crowd control from any point in the venue.

Modality 04 Dual Architecture

Smartphone APP + DMX Dual-Control Transmitter

Factory Manufacturing Background: Built on a hybrid firmware architecture that processes console data packets and mobile/tablet parameters simultaneously. This system features an automatic input detection circuit that cross-references both control inputs in real time.

Live Event Application Value: Designed for dynamic corporate events and live theatrical shows that require real-time field coding and flexible zone re-assignment. Onsite crews can run structured background patterns from the main lighting desk while using an iPad or tablet to manually override and trigger specific seating areas or interactive color queues.

The Core LED Wristband Product Lines

Our factory manufactures three core audience wristband styles. Each model can be configured with 2, 3, 4, or more bright LED lamps, allowing you to tailor hardware specifications to your project's budget and visual goals.

Silicone LED Wristband Series

Factory Manufacturing Background: Formed using durable, food-grade silicone straps integrated with high-impact ABS structural housings. The interior houses our specialized RF receiver boards, powered by bright, multi-die surface mount LEDs.

Live Event Application Value: Provides long-lasting wearability for multi-day outdoor music festivals and stadium events. The silicone band fits securely on attendees, ensuring uniform light distribution across the arena tiers.

Fabric Ribbon LED Wristband Series

Factory Manufacturing Background: Combines a soft, woven polyester or nylon ribbon with a secure locking plastic slider and a compact electronic pod. The band surface supports high-resolution sublimation printing for detailed graphics.

Live Event Application Value: Popular for major stadium concert tours and high-profile international summits. The fabric strap serves as a collectible souvenir for fans while providing smooth printing surfaces for sponsor branding.

W-Shape Structural LED Wristband

Factory Manufacturing Background: Designed with an engineered, semi-rigid geometric casing that optimizes light refraction. The specialized internal housing spreads wide-angle illumination across its distinctive profile surfaces.

Live Event Application Value: Chosen by event directors wanting a modern look that stands out from standard flat straps. The structural facets enhance visibility from multi-angle camera placements and broadcast feeds.

Q1: How do the four controller modalities adapt across different types of venue infrastructures?

Our four control options provide tailored setups for distinct event scales. Small venues or corporate meetings can utilize the handheld remote keypad for direct color control without network configuration. Larger concert tours typically connect the master DMX transmitter to their main control surface via standard XLR or network routing to sync wristbands with the wider stage show. For untethered mobile operation, the dedicated APP controller or APP+DMX dual transmitter allows technicians to adjust colors and select custom zones directly from a tablet or smartphone.

Q2: Can different styles of LED items be deployed together under a single control unit?

Yes. Our communication protocols support multi-device integration under a unified frequency band. Event crews can combine silicone bands, fabric ribbons, W-shape wristbands, and themed props like glow cups within the same space. All devices receive the central transmitter's data packets simultaneously, enabling cohesive color changes and synchronized effects across all product lines.
